> I hope someone can commit this soon, it fixes a lot of the issues that i
> found during some proper testing.
> The patch can be applied on the trunk (patch -p1 from the shindig root) and
> contains the following improvements and bug fixes (can you include these in
> the commit message?):
> - Changed *RemoteContent* to do single requests, curl_multi was acting up on
> some of my systems and wasn't used in practice anyhow, so simplifying it to
> single requests resolved these issues.
> - Refactored Gadget / GadgetView / GadgetSpec into a single class. Simple
> class structure fits better with PHP, and makes it easier to read too.
> - Moved http processing options into the config array, this way they you can
> override then if desired, and saves code.
> - Removed a few bits of unused code (Icons, NoOop feature).
> - Removed abstract base classes for things that don't have to be replaced by
> site's own implementations (featurespec, userpref and localespec).
> - Moved the caching of the feature loader a bit up in the chain, saves a good
> bit on processing time and has the same effect.
> - Fixed a silly oversight where the cache key for url's was md5'd twice, thus
> increasing the change of a key collision.
> - Removed a few more include's that are now handled by the __autoloader.
> - Now using sha1 instead of md5 for keys (larger keys, theoretically less
> chance of key collisions).
> - Fixed a bug in the proxy where httpMethod was ignored if fetchJson was
> called.
> - Fixed a bug in the proxy where it didn't always look in the post variables
> for url/method/etc, and made this generally more consistent
> - Implemented the missing sha1 checksum for the js libs query (?js=<version>)
> for href gadget content.
> - Added a noHeaders option to the base http servlet class, so we can properly
> use its destructor without breaking the JS and Proxy servlets.
> - Improved header handling in the proxy code, uses apache's get all headers
> where available and otherwise falls back on a _SERVER based work around, also
> blacklisted a few headers for the passthru and thus fixing a few bugs where
> the browser didn't understand the request so well.
> - Fixed handling of postData in the proxy.
> - Fixed setCachingHeaders in the proxy.
> - Fixed the mixed naming of jsLibrary / JsLibrary which was causing the
> autoloader to fail
